ZIP code 52317 is a mid-sized community (a standard USPS delivery area) in North Liberty, Johnson County, Iowa, home to 14,775 residents across 89.8 square miles, a density of 165 people per square mile, in the Chicago time zone.

ZIP 52317 lands in the middle-income range, with a median household income of $105,318 (38% above the average Iowa ZIP), while per-capita income is $57,511. Both reported hardship measures are comparatively low in absolute terms: poverty is 5.7% and unemployment is 3.2%. Housing is both higher-cost and owner-heavy: median home value is $322,800 (84% above the average Iowa ZIP), while 69.1% of occupied homes are owner-occupied and median rent is $1,241.

This is a highly-educated ZIP: 55.2%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 33.3, and the average commute is 24 minutes. Frequently Asked Questions

What county is ZIP code 52317 in?

ZIP code 52317 (North Liberty) is located in Johnson County, Iowa. Johnson County contains multiple ZIP codes, see the full list at /counties/johnson-ia.

What is the population of ZIP code 52317?

ZIP code 52317 in North Liberty, IA has a population of 14,775 according to the Census Bureau ACS 2023 estimates.

What is the median household income in ZIP 52317?

The median household income in ZIP 52317 is $105,318, which is 38% above the national average of $76,288.

What is the average home value in ZIP 52317?

The median home value in ZIP 52317 is $322,800, which is 16% above the national average of $278,155.

What is the demographic makeup of ZIP 52317?

The largest racial group in ZIP 52317 is White at 81.2%. Hispanic or Latino residents make up 6.0% of the population.

How many businesses are in ZIP code 52317?

ZIP code 52317 has 428 business establishments employing approximately 7,490 people, according to Census Bureau ZIP Code Business Patterns (ZBP) 2023 data.

What are the main industries in ZIP code 52317?

The top industries by establishment count in ZIP 52317 are: Health care and social assistance (61), Construction (55), Accommodation and food services (47). There are 15 industry sectors represented in total.

How have home values changed in ZIP code 52317?

According to the FHFA House Price Index, home values in ZIP 52317 increased by 7.3% in 2024. Since 2000, home values in this ZIP have appreciated by approximately 117%. This is a developmental index based on repeat sales and appraisal data from Fannie Mae and Freddie Mac.

What is the education level in ZIP code 52317?

In ZIP code 52317, 67.0% of residents aged 25+ have a high school diploma or higher, and 55.2% hold a bachelor's degree or higher. These figures come from the Census Bureau ACS 5-Year Estimates (2023).

What is the average commute time in ZIP 52317?

The mean commute time for workers in ZIP code 52317 is 24.1 minutes according to Census ACS data. The national average is roughly 26 minutes, so commuters here spend less time traveling to work than typical.

What percentage of residents own vs. rent in ZIP 52317?

In ZIP code 52317, approximately 69.1%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ied and 30.9% are renter-occupied, based on Census ACS 2023 data.

What is the poverty rate in ZIP code 52317?

The poverty rate in ZIP code 52317 is 5.7% according to Census Bureau ACS 2023 estimates. This measures the percentage of the population living below the federal poverty threshold.
